Trelleborg Sealing Solutions Bridgwater is seeking an apprentice-trained engineer to manufacture, repair, and maintain high-precision tooling on site at Bridgwater. You will work with CNC and manual equipment, including XYZ ProTrak machines, to produce tools to tight tolerances and drawings.
Your role involves collaborating with production, engineering, and maintenance teams to ensure reliability and safe operation, with day or rotating shifts (8:00-16:30 or 6:00-14:00 / 14:00-22:00).

In this hands‑on role, you’ll manufacture, repair, and maintain tooling to tight tolerances, ensuring all tools are produced to exacting standards and delivered on time. Your craftsmanship will directly support production agility—helping us respond quickly to new orders, custom designs, and changing business needs.
You’ll work closely with production, engineering, and maintenance teams to guarantee equipment reliability and safe operation across the site.
This role can be undertaken either on a day shift (8:00am–4:30pm) or on a rotating shift pattern (6:00am–2:00pm and 2:00pm–10:00pm).
